To be eligible to graduate with University honors, an undergraduate must have completed at least sixty semester hours at the University of Texas at Austin. Frank Erwin Center. Graduation with University honors is based on the average of all grades earned in courses taken in residence at the University, whether the courses were passed, failed, or repeated. On Honors Day each spring, the university designates outstanding students as College Scholars and Distinguished College Scholars, on the basisof registration and grade point average requirements for courses taken inresidence at the University, as specified below. The student in each class of each college or school meeting the above requirements for College Scholars with the highest in-residence University grade point average will be designated a Distinguished College Scholar.
